Even more durable than standard chain is carbide-tip chainsaw chain. As the chain is more aggressive, it is ideally suited for heavy duty cutting tasks and have to be handled by experienced users. Because of these qualities, carbide chainis excellent for cutting objects that would dull standard chain quickly, such as railroad ties. The result of using narrow kerf chain is a thinner, narrower cut. document.getElementById( "ak_js_1" ).setAttribute( "value", ( new Date() ).getTime() ); Get great content that you love. Diamond chain is made to cut rocks and concrete and should be used only with bars and saws designed for that purpose. Carbide-tipped chain is also recommended for professionals working in emergency situations: Carbide chain may be more expensive both to purchase and to sharpen, but as a professional chainsaw chain, its durability and sharpness make it invaluable. Youll find three types of specialty chains commonly available: Low profile or lo pro chain uses cutters that arent as tall as the cutters on standard chainsaw chain.
